Belarus external state debt 2.4% down to $18.1bn in March MINSK, 30 April (BelTA) – As of 1 April 2021 Belarus external state debt totaled $18.1 billion, $0.5 billion or 2.4% down since the beginning of the year (taking into account differences in currency exchange rates), BelTA learned from the Belarusian Finance Ministry. In January-March 2021 the Belarusian government borrowed an equivalent of $171.5 million, including $122.7 million from the Russian government, $40.3 million from the International Bank for Reconstruction and Development (IBRD), $8.3 million from the Export–Import Bank of China and $0.2 from the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development (EBRD) and the Nordic Investment Bank (NIB). Belarus external state debt up by 8.4% to $18.6bn in 2020 MINSK, 29 January (BelTA) – As of 1 January 2021 Belarus external state debt totaled $18.6 billion, up by $1.4 billion or 8.4% since the beginning of the year (taking into account differences in currency exchange rates), BelTA learned from the Belarusian Finance Ministry. In 2020 the Belarusian government borrowed $3,146.9 million abroad, including $1,391.5 million as bonds floated on foreign financial markets, $1,051.1 million from the Russian government and banks, $500 million from the Eurasian Fund for Stabilization and Development (EFSD), $126.2 million from the Export–Import Bank of China, $67.1 million from the International Bank for Reconstruction and Development (IBRD), and $11 million from the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development (EBRD) and the Nordic Investment Bank (NIB).

Belarus external state debt 5.9% up to $18.2bn in January-November 2020 MINSK, 31 December (BelTA) – As of 1 December 2020 Belarus external state debt totaled $18.2 billion, $1 billion or 5.9% up since the beginning of the year (taking into account differences in currency exchange rates), BelTA learned from the Belarusian Finance Ministry. In January-November 2020 the Belarusian government borrowed $2,596.4 million abroad, including $1,391.5 million as bonds floated on foreign financial markets, $541 million from the Russian government and banks, $500 million from the Eurasian Fund for Stabilization and Development (EFSD), $91.9 million from the Export–Import Bank of China, $62.5 million from the International Bank for Reconstruction and Development (IBRD), and $9.5 million from the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development (EBRD) and the Nordic Investment Bank (NIB).
